php网站设计论文
PHP网站设计论文
随着互联网的快速发展和普及,网站设计已经成为了现代社会中不可或缺的一部分。PHP作为一种开源的脚本语言,被广泛地应用于网站设计和开发领域。本篇论文将从PHP网站设计的概念、特点以及应用等方面进行探讨。
我们来了解一下PHP网站设计的概念。PHP全称为“PHP: Hypertext Preprocessor”是一种常用的开源脚本语言,特别适合在Web开发中使用。PHP能够与HTML语言很好地结合,使得网站开发更加灵活、高效。PHP网站设计通过使用服务器端的脚本语言,可以与数据库进行交互,实现动态网页的创建和管理。
让我们了解一下PHP网站设计的特点。PHP具有跨平台性,无论是在Windows、Linux、Mac等操作系统上,都可以很好地运行。PHP支持多种数据库,如MySQL、Oracle等,使得网站设计带来了更多的选择和灵活性。PHP还具有开发速度快、代码可读性强、生态环境丰富等特点,使得网站设计人员可以更加高效地开发和维护网站。
我们来看一下PHP网站设计的应用。PHP网站设计广泛应用于电子商务、社交网络、博客、论坛等各个领域。在电子商务领域,通过使用PHP网站设计,可以实现用户注册、商品浏览、购买等功能,为用户提供便捷的购物体验。在社交网络领域,通过使用PHP网站设计,可以实现用户注册、好友关系、发布动态等功能,为用户提供了一个良好的交流平台。在博客和论坛领域,通过使用PHP网站设计,可以实现用户的发表、评论、回复等功能,为用户提供了一个自由表达的平台。
php网站设计报告
PHP网站设计报告
一、项目背景与目标
随着互联网技术的发展以及人们对于网络的依赖性日益增强,网站的重要性也愈发突出。PHP作为一种功能强大且广泛应用的服务器端脚本语言,被广泛应用于网站开发。本次项目旨在利用PHP开发一个功能完善、易于维护的网站,提供给用户一个稳定、高效的在线平台。
二、项目需求分析
1. 用户需求分析
本项目的用户主要包括网站管理者和普通用户。对于网站管理者,需要提供管理后台,可以对用户信息、文章内容、广告等进行管理和发布。对于普通用户,需要提供一个友好的前台页面,可以浏览文章、发布评论、参与互动等。
2. 功能需求分析
根据用户需求分析,本项目的功能需求可以归纳为:
- 用户管理:实现用户注册、登录、密码找回等功能。
- 文章管理:实现文章的发布、编辑、删除等功能。
- 评论管理:实现对文章的评论管理,包括评论的发布、删除等功能。
- 广告管理:实现对网站广告的管理,包括广告的发布、编辑、删除等功能。
- 首页展示:展示最新发布的文章、推荐文章等,提供用户导航的功能。
- 文章详情页:展示文章详细内容,提供评论的功能。
三、系统设计与实现
1. 技术选型
本项目选用PHP作为服务器端脚本语言,配合MySQL数据库进行数据存储。前端页面使用HTML、CSS和JavaScript进行开发并结合Bootstrap框架进行页面布局和样式设计。
2. 数据库设计
根据功能需求,设计了以下数据库表:
- 用户表:存储用户的基本信息,如用户名、密码、邮箱等。
- 文章表:存储文章的基本信息,如标题、内容、发布时间等。
- 评论表:存储评论的基本信息,如评论内容、发布时间、所属文章等。
- 广告表:存储广告的基本信息,如标题、图片路径、链接地址等。
3. 后台开发
根据功能需求,开发了相应的后台接口:
- 用户管理接口:实现用户的注册、登录、密码找回等功能。
- 文章管理接口:实现文章的发布、编辑、删除等功能。
- 评论管理接口:实现对文章的评论管理,包括评论的发布、删除等功能。
- 广告管理接口:实现对网站广告的管理,包括广告的发布、编辑、删除等功能。
4. 前台开发
根据功能需求,开发了相应的前端页面:
- 首页展示页面:展示最新发布的文章、推荐文章等并提供用户导航的功能。
- 文章详情页面:展示文章详细内容并提供评论的功能。
四、测试与优化
在开发完成后进行了系统测试并针对性能进行了优化。测试主要包括功能测试和性能测试,确保系统能够正常运行并保证系统的稳定性和高效性。
五、总结与展望
通过本次项目的开发,我深入了解了PHP及相关技术的应用。项目的成功实施,为用户提供了一个稳定、高效的在线平台并满足了用户的需求。
PHP网站设计招聘
PHP网站设计招聘
随着互联网的快速发展,越来越多的企业和个人开始意识到拥有一个专业、易用的网站的重要性。作为建设网站的一种重要语言,PHP网站设计人才的需求也越来越大。为了满足市场需求,我公司现招聘一些优秀的PHP网站设计师加入我们的团队。
岗位要求:
1.熟练掌握PHP语言以及相关的前端开发技术,能够独立完成网站的设计和开发工作;
2.有扎实的HTML、CSS、JavaScript等基础,能够根据需求编写高质量的前端代码;
3.熟悉常用的PHP框架,如Laravel、CodeIgniter等并能够灵活运用;
4.具备良好的团队合作精神和沟通能力,能够与其他开发人员和设计师紧密配合,完成项目;
5.熟悉MySQL数据库的设计和优化,能够高效地进行数据库操作;
6.有较强的学习能力和问题解决能力,能够及时调试和修复程序中的bug。
工作职责:
1.根据项目需求,设计和开发符合客户要求的网站并保持良好的代码质量和可维护性;
2.与设计师紧密配合,实现设计师提供的界面效果,确保网站的用户友好性和美观性;
3.对已有网站进行维护和优化,保持网站的稳定性和高并发处理能力;
4.与其他开发人员共同解决项目中遇到的技术问题,提供有效的解决方案;
5.参与编写开发文档、接口文档等,保证团队内部的知识共享和沟通顺畅;
6.不断学习新的技术和框架,保持对前沿技术的敏感性,提升自身技术水平。
我们提供:
1.具有竞争力的薪资待遇,根据个人能力和贡献进行评定;
2.良好的职业发展空间和晋升机会,公司注重人才的培养和成长;
3.团队氛围良好,工作愉快轻松,每年组织一些员工活动,增进团队的凝聚力;
4.提供完善的福利待遇,包括五险一金、带薪年假等。
我们期待:
热爱网站设计和开发的你,有良好的团队合作精神和进取心,愿意与我们携手共进。我们欢迎有经验的网站设计师,也欢迎刚刚毕业的大学生,只要你具备一定的PHP网站设计和开发能力,我们都愿意给你提供一个展示自己才华的平台。
如果您对我们的招聘信息感兴趣,请将您的简历发送至邮箱xxx@xxx.com,我们会尽快与您联系并安排面试。谢谢!
PHP网站设计与开发
PHP(Hypertext Preprocessor)是一种广泛使用的开源服务器脚本语言,主要用于网站的设计与开发。具有简单易学、高效稳定、可扩展性强等特点,成为了最受欢迎的服务器脚本语言之一。在本文中,我将介绍PHP网站设计与开发的一些重要方面。
PHP适用于开发各种类型的网站,包括个人博客、电子商务网站、社交媒体平台等。提供了丰富的功能和工具,可以轻松实现用户注册和登录、发布和管理内容、处理表单数据等常见需求。PHP还支持与数据库的交互,如MySQL、Oracle等,可以方便地存储和获取数据。
PHP具有良好的可扩展性。拥有大量的开源框架和库,如Laravel、CodeIgniter等,可以加快开发速度并提供一些常用的功能模块,如身份验证、文件上传等。这些框架和库还提供了丰富的文档和社区支持,可以帮助开发者解决遇到的问题。
在PHP网站设计与开发中,前端技术也是非常重要的一部分。与HTML、CSS、JavaScript等前端技术结合,可以实现更丰富的用户交互和界面效果。PHP支持与前端技术的无缝集成,通过使用模板引擎如Smarty,可以实现前后端的分离,提高开发效率。
除了前端技术,安全性也是PHP网站设计与开发中需要考虑的重要问题。PHP提供了许多安全功能和机制,如跨站点脚本(XSS)和SQL注入的防护等。开发者需要了解这些安全问题并采取相应的措施来保护网站和用户的数据安全。
PHP网站设计与开发还需要关注网站的性能和可维护性。优化PHP代码、数据库查询以及服务器配置等,可以提高网站的响应速度和并发能力。良好的代码结构和注释可以提高代码的可读性和可维护性,方便后续的开发和维护工作。
php网站设计论文范文
PHP网站设计论文范文
引言:
随着互联网的快速发展和普及,越来越多的企业和个人开始意识到建立一个具有良好用户体验和功能强大的网站的重要性。PHP作为一种广泛使用的服务器端脚本语言,网站设计和开发中具有重要的地位。本文将从PHP的背景和特点、网站设计中的应用以及如何优化PHP网站等方面进行探讨。
一、PHP的背景和特点
PHP(Hypertext Preprocessor)是一种通用开源脚本语言,适用于Web开发。的设计初衷是为了快速而简单地创建动态的Web页面。PHP具有以下几个特点:
1. 简单易学:PHP语法和C语言类似,对于有编程基础的开发者来说很容易上手。
2. 跨平台:PHP可以在多个操作系统平台上运行,如Windows、Linux等。
3. 强大的数据库支持:PHP支持多种数据库,如MySQL、SQLite等,开发者可以根据需要灵活选择。
4. 大量文档和社区支持:PHP有广泛的开发者社区,提供了大量的文档和教程,便于开发者学习和解决问题。
5. 执行速度快:PHP使用自己的Zend引擎,能够快速执行。
二、PHP在网站设计中的应用
1. 动态内容生成:PHP可以通过与HTML混合编写的方式,将动态内容嵌入到静态网页中。开发者可以使用PHP来处理用户的输入、访问数据库并生成动态内容。
2. 表单处理:PHP可以接收用户通过表单提交的数据并进行处理和验证。开发者可以使用PHP来检查用户输入的合法性并向用户提供反馈信息。
3. 用户认证和授权:PHP可以实现用户的身份验证和权限控制。开发者可以使用PHP来管理用户登录状态、限制用户的操作权限等。
4. 文件上传和下载:PHP可以实现文件上传和下载功能。开发者可以使用PHP来处理用户上传的文件,或者提供下载链接。
5. 数据库操作:PHP可以与多种数据库进行连接并对数据库进行增删改查等操作。开发者可以使用PHP来管理网站的数据。
三、优化PHP网站的方法
1. 代码优化:合理使用缓存、避免重复的数据库查询、减少HTTP请求等方法来优化代码,提高网站的响应速度。
2. 数据库优化:使用索引和合适的数据结构来提高数据库的查询效率,避免频繁的数据读写操作。
3. 静态化处理:将一些不经常变化的页面或数据进行静态化处理,减少服务器的负载和响应时间。
4. 压缩和合并文件:将多个CSS和JavaScript文件进行压缩和合并,减少HTTP请求次数,提高页面加载速度。
5. 使用CDN加速:将静态资源部署到CDN上,利用CDN节点的分布来提高资源的访问速度。
结论:
php网站设计心得体会
php网站设计心得体会
作为一名php网站设计师,我从事网站设计工作已经有多年的经验。在这些年的设计实践中,我积累了一些心得和体会。以下是我对php网站设计的心得体会,分享给大家。
php网站设计需要注重用户体验。一个好的网站设计应该是用户友好的,能够给用户带来良好的浏览和使用体验。在设计过程中要考虑用户的需求和习惯,合理布局网站内容,确保信息的展示清晰明了,操作简单方便。要注意页面的加载速度,尽量减少加载时间,提高用户的等待体验。
php网站设计需要注重网站的可维护性。一个好的网站设计应该是易于维护和更新的。在设计过程中要考虑到网站的扩展性和可维护性,尽量使用模块化的设计方法,减少代码的冗余和重复,提高代码的可读性和可维护性。要注重设计文档的编写和维护,方便后续的开发和维护工作。
php网站设计需要注重网站的安全性。一个好的网站设计应该是安全可靠的,防止黑客攻击和信息泄露。在设计过程中要考虑到网站的安全性,采取必要的安全措施,如使用安全的数据库操作方法,过滤用户的输入,防止SQL注入和XSS攻击。要注重日志记录和监控,及时发现和处理潜在的安全问题。
php网站设计需要注重网站的SEO优化。一个好的网站设计应该是搜索引擎友好的,能够提高网站在搜索引擎结果中的排名。在设计过程中要注意网站的结构布局和代码优化,保证页面的可访问性和可搜索性。要注重网站的内容优化和外链建设,提高网站的独特性和权重,提高网站在搜索引擎的关键词排名。